IDORI's world-class infectious diseases and oncology scientists and clinicians converge, collaborate, and create innovative research that will yield novel, tangible solutions to address diseases that cause substantial mortality, suffering, economic hardship, inequitably experienced on the African continent.

We have a bold and courageous vision to substantially reduce the individual and societal burden of cancer and infectious diseases through collaborative, cross-disciplinary, ground-breaking research with translation to effective tools and strategies.

Based in Africa, IDORI exists to leverage the convergence of scientific inquiry at the University of the Witwatersrand in the fields of infectious disease, cancer, immunology, pathology, clinical science, epidemiology, and socio-behavioural sciences, amongst others.

We conduct research, carry out analyses, and develop products and tools that will be designed to ultimately advance the prevention, early diagnosis, and management of high burden cancers and infectious diseases, while providing a nurturing and supportive environment for developing, promoting and supporting successful academic careers.
